Subject: ext4: update 'state->fc_regions_size' after successful memory allocation

From: Ye Bin <yebin10@xxxxxxxxxx>

commit 27cd49780381c6ccbf248798e5e8fd076200ffba upstream.

To avoid to 'state->fc_regions_size' mismatch with 'state->fc_regions'
when fail to reallocate 'fc_reqions',only update 'state->fc_regions_size'
after 'state->fc_regions' is allocated successfully.

 fs/ext4/fast_commit.c |    9 +++++----
 1 file changed, 5 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)

--- a/fs/ext4/fast_commit.c
+++ b/fs/ext4/fast_commit.c
@@ -1609,14 +1609,15 @@ int ext4_fc_record_regions(struct super_
 	if (state->fc_regions_used == state->fc_regions_size) {
 		struct ext4_fc_alloc_region *fc_regions;
 
-		state->fc_regions_size +=
-			EXT4_FC_REPLAY_REALLOC_INCREMENT;
 		fc_regions = krealloc(state->fc_regions,
-				      state->fc_regions_size *
-				      sizeof(struct ext4_fc_alloc_region),
+				      sizeof(struct ext4_fc_alloc_region) *
+				      (state->fc_regions_size +
+				       EXT4_FC_REPLAY_REALLOC_INCREMENT),
 				      GFP_KERNEL);
 		if (!fc_regions)
 			return -ENOMEM;
+		state->fc_regions_size +=
+			EXT4_FC_REPLAY_REALLOC_INCREMENT;
 		state->fc_regions = fc_regions;
 	}
 	region = &state->fc_regions[state->fc_regions_used++];
